For motion events I am wondering about the line between Theme~>Gestalt and Agent~>Gestalt.

With "destination", there is clearly no requirement that the moving entity is volitional (the package's destination).

We can also talk about "the package's journey"—does that personify it? "The package's travels" sounds a bit odd; maybe the noun "travels" prefers agentive travelers.

The corpus currently has Agent~>Gestalt for "my trip". "The package's trip" is possible, but maybe personification?
